Compare all specifications:
2002 BMW 760 | 1987 Ford Sierra | |
Make | BMW | Ford |
Model | 760 | Sierra |
Year Released | 2002 | 1987 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5972 cc | 2294 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 12 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Horse Power | 438 HP | 113 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 5300 RPM |
Torque | 600 Nm | 180 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3950 RPM | 3000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 89 mm | 96 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 80 mm | 79.5 mm |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 2094 kg | 1090 kg |
Vehicle Length | 5040 mm | 4400 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1910 mm | 1680 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1500 mm | 1370 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2940 mm | 2620 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 88 L | 45 L |
